[发明专利]通信处理方法、设备、装置及存储介质在审
申请号: | 202011331752.8 | 申请日: | 2020-11-24 |
公开(公告)号: | CN112333773A | 公开(公告)日: | 2021-02-05 |
发明(设计)人: | 谷向阳;卿晋 | 申请(专利权)人: | 展讯半导体(成都)有限公司 |
主分类号: | H04W28/06 | 分类号: | H04W28/06 |
代理公司: | 广州三环专利商标代理有限公司 44202 | 代理人: | 熊永强;李光金 |
地址: | 610096 四川省成都市中国(四川)自由贸易*** | 国省代码: | 四川;51 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 通信 处理 方法 设备 装置 存储 介质 | ||
本申请实施例公开了一种通信处理方法、设备、装置及存储介质,所述方法应用于解压缩端设备,所述方法包括:在鲁棒性头压缩ROHC使能时,响应于所述解压缩端设备对第一压缩数据包解压缩失败,将解压缩失败的次数进行计数处理;若计数处理确定的解压缩失败的次数满足状态重置条件,则执行对所述解压缩端设备和压缩端设备的状态重置处理。采用本发明,能够避免因出现较长时间解压缩失败而导致终端与网络侧设备通信异常。
技术领域
本发明涉及通信领域,尤其涉及一种通信处理方法、设备、装置及存储介质。
背景技术
利用ROHC(Robust Header Compression,鲁棒性头压缩)技术对终端与网络侧设备之间传输的数据进行头压缩和头解压缩处理,能够在极差的信道条件下将一个IP(Internet Protocol,网际协议)/UDP(User Datagram Protocol,用户数据报协议)/RTP(Real-Time Protocol,实时传输协议)包或者TCP(Transmission Control Protocol,传输控制协议)/IP包的包头压缩到很少的字节,提高在终端与基站在无线网络中承载IP流的性能,特别在语音业务中,比如:在VoLTE(Voice over Long-Term Evolution,长期演进语音承载)语音业务中,由于数据包头占比较大,利用ROHC技术进行头压缩处理能够提高传输语音业务数据的效率。
在解压缩端设备对接收到的利用ROHC技术进行头压缩处理的压缩数据包进行头解压缩处理,可能出现头解压缩异常情况而导致解压缩失败,比如:因为解压缩端设备与压缩端设备的HFN(Hyper Frame Number,超帧号)失步导致对压缩数据包解密发生错误而造成后续对压缩数据包解压缩失败,再比如:因为压缩数据包中的SN(Sequence Number,序号)发生跳变而导致解压缩失败,还比如:因为压缩数据包的CRC(Cyclic RedundancyCheck,循环冗余校验)域的值发生错误而导致解压缩失败。
目前,通常对通信信道检测以在确定通信信道的平均误码率达到阈值时,触发对数据进行重新压缩和重新解压缩处理,来应对头解压缩异常情况,但是其依然无法有效提高解压缩的成功率,增加了传输资源的消耗以及解压缩端设备与压缩端设备通信的时延。
发明内容
本申请实施例提供一种通信处理方法、设备、装置及存储介质,能够避免因出现较长时间解压缩失败而导致终端与网络侧设备通信异常。
为了解决上述技术问题,第一方面,本申请实施例提供一种通信处理方法,应用于解压缩端设备,所述方法包括:
在鲁棒性头压缩ROHC使能时,响应于所述解压缩端设备对第一压缩数据包解压缩失败,将解压缩失败的次数进行计数处理;
若计数处理确定的解压缩失败的次数满足状态重置条件,则执行对所述解压缩端设备和压缩端设备的状态重置处理。
第二方面,本申请实施例还提供一种通信处理方法,应用于压缩端设备,所述方法包括:
在鲁棒性头压缩ROHC使能时,生成第一压缩数据包;
发送所述第一压缩数据包。
第三方面,本申请实施例提供一种通信处理设备,所述通信处理设备包括:存储装置和处理器,
所述存储装置,用于存储程序代码;
所述处理器,在调用所述存储代码时,用于执行如第一方面所述的通信处理方法。
第四方面,本申请实施例还提供一种通信处理设备,所述通信处理设备包括:存储装置和处理器,
所述存储装置,用于存储程序代码;
所述处理器,在调用所述存储代码时,用于执行如第二方面所述的通信处理方法。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于展讯半导体(成都)有限公司,未经展讯半导体(成都)有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202011331752.8/2.html,转载请声明来源钻瓜专利网。